QUICK GARLIC TOAST



Quick Garlic Toast image

Mom knew how to easily round out a meal with this crisp, cheesy garlic toast. We gobbled it up when she served it alongside slaw or salad...and used it to soak up gravy from her stew, too. -Teresa Ingebrand, Perham, Minnesota

Provided by Taste of Home

Time 10m

Yield 12 slices.

Number Of Ingredients 4

1/3 cup butter, softened
12 slices bread
1/2 teaspoon garlic salt
3 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ese

Steps:

  • Spread butter on one side of each slice of bread. Cut each slice in half; place plain side down on a baking sheet. Sprinkle with garlic salt and Parmesan cheese. Broil 4 in. from the heat until lightly browned, 1-2 minutes.

MAKE-AHEAD GARLIC TOAST



Make-Ahead Garlic Toast image

I love this because I always have leftover bread and it goes to waste most of the time. The best part is that you can pull out as many pieces as you want and bake them straight from the freezer!

Provided by cook205

Categories     Appetizers and Snacks     Garlic Bread Recipes

Time 1h15m

Yield 18

Number Of Ingredients 5

½ cup butter, softened
⅓ cup grated Parmesan cheese
1 teaspoon dried parsley
½ teaspoon garlic powder
1 (1 pound) loaf Italian bread, cut into 1 inch slices

Steps:

  • Mix butter, Parmesan cheese, parsley, and garlic powder in a bowl. Arrange Italian bread on a large baking sheet and spread each slice with garlic butter mixture. Place baking sheet in freezer and freeze until bread solid, about 1 hour. Transfer bread to a resealable plastic freezer bag until ready to use.
  • Preheat oven to 425 degrees F (220 degrees C). Arrange desired number of slices, butter-side up, on a baking sheet.
  • Bake in preheated oven until bread is toasted and butter is melted, 5 to 7 minutes.

GARLIC-HERB PITA TOASTS



Garlic-Herb Pita Toasts image

From: "The Mediterranean Vegan Kitchen" by Donna Klein. "Perfect for a party, these crunchy triangles are excellent vehicles for a variety of dips and spreads." "They're also a healthy snack on their own."

Provided by Engrossed

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 20m

Yield 32 pieces, 4-6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

3 (6 inch) pita bread rounds, quartered (fresh or slightly stale, preferably whole wheat)
2 tablespoons extra virgin olive oil
1 tablespoon fresh flat-leaf parsley, finely chopped
1 tablespoon fresh chives, finely chopped
2 large fresh garlic cloves, minced
coarse salt, to taste

Steps:

  • Cooks Tip: For the best results, use a baking sheet that is not too dark for this recipe; otherwise, watch the pita bread carefully as it burns easily.
  • Preheat oven to 500°F.
  • Separate each pita quarter into 2 pieces.
  • Arrange in a single layer, rough side up, on an ungreased baking sheet.
  • Brush evenly with the oil.
  • In a small bowl, combine the parsley, chives, and garlic.
  • Using your fingers, distribute the herb mixture evenly over the pita quarters.
  • Sprinkle evenly with coarse salt.
  • Bake on the top rack of the oven for 3 to 5 minutes, or until the pita quarters are nicely toasted.

HERBED GARLIC BREAD



Herbed Garlic Bread image

Provided by Tyler Florence

Categories     side-dish

Time 20m

Yield 1 loaf

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 stick butter (1/2 cup), at room temperature
2 garlic cloves, mashed to a paste with a pinch of salt and extra-virgin olive oil
2 tablespoons chopped parsley leaves
2 tablespoons chopped fresh basil leaves
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 loaf crusty baguette
Extra-virgin olive oil

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
  • For the bread, stir together the butter, mashed garlic, and herbs in a small
  • bowl and season with salt and pepper. Tear open the loaf of bread
  • lengthwise, spread the herb-garlic mixture over both halves and sprinkle with a little olive oil. Bake for 15 minutes.

HERB TOAST



Herb Toast image

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Appetizers     Finger Food Recipes

Number Of Ingredients 8

3 tablespoons finely ch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
1 1/2 teaspoons finely chopped fresh thyme
1 1/2 teaspoons finely chopped fresh rosemary, oregano, or marjoram
1/2 teaspoon coarse salt
1/8 teaspoon freshly ground pepper
1/2 cup extra-virgin olive oil
1 baguette, cut diagonally into 1/4-inch slices
4 cloves Roasted Garlic for Radicchio Slaw with Green Beans and Cauliflower

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Line a baking sheet with a Silpat baking mat; set aside. In a small bowl, combine parsley, thyme, rosemary, salt, pepper, and oil.
  • Spread bread slices with garlic, then brush with herb mixture. Place in a single layer on prepared baking sheet, and bake until crisp and edges are beginning to brown, 10 to 12 minutes.
